Throughout the year, seasonal UV changes highlight significant variation in UV Index levels, with notable peaks during the warmer months. The high-risk months are primarily between February and September, where UV Index readings reach extreme levels, particularly in May with a UV Index of 15. During these months, the recommended burn time can be as short as 10 minutes. To effectively protect against harmful UV radiation, both visitors and residents should take precautions such as wearing protective clothing, applying broad-spectrum sunscreen, and seeking shade during peak sun hours. Remember, even on cloudy days, UV rays can penetrate through, so stay informed and prepared year-round.
